> The associations don't currently support SBLIM instances as
> references. This is something that will need to be added in the
> future. However, the other directory of this association should
> work: If you query with a CS instance, you should get back a Linux_CS
> instance.
yes, querying CS instance gives me Linux_CS instance as below:
wbemcli ain -ac Xen_HostedDependency
'http://root:p@localhost:5988/root/virt:Xen_ComputerSystem.CreationClassName="Xen_ComputerSystem",Name="domguest"'
localhost:5988/root/virt:Linux_ComputerSystem.CreationClassName="Linux_ComputerSystem",Name="3b217"
This has been reflected in the HostedDependency/01_forward.py tc and
this tc will work with/without sblim-base-provider.
If the HostedDependency query with the Linux_CS instance does not return
CS instance yet, then the following test case will fail with the
sblim-base-provider installed.
1. HostedDependency - 02_reverse.py
2. HostedDependency - 03_enabledstate.py
3. HostedDependency - 04_reverse_errs.py
And, also they cannot be fixed till the support to return CS instance
for HostedDependency query with the Linux_CS instance is in.
